What is a support developer?

A Support Developer is a software professional who assists customers or internal teams by troubleshooting and resolving technical issues related to software products or services. They often work closely with users to understand problems, analyze software behavior, and provide fixes or guidance. Support Developers may also collaborate with engineering teams to escalate and resolve complex bugs or feature requests. Their role bridges the gap between users and development, ensuring smooth software operation and customer satisfaction.

How does a support developer typically collaborate with other teams to resolve customer issues quickly?

Support Developers work closely with both the customer support and core engineering teams to address technical issues reported by clients. They often act as a bridge, translating customer feedback into actionable bug reports or feature requests, and may participate in daily stand-ups or cross-team meetings to prioritize urgent tickets. Effective communication and a problem-solving mindset are key, as Support Developers must balance customer needs with internal development timelines. This collaborative environment not only helps resolve issues faster but also provides opportunities to learn from various technical experts within the organization.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a support develop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Support Developer, you need a solid understanding of programming languages, debugging techniques, and problem-solving skills, often backed by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with ticketing systems, version control tools like Git, and experience with databases or APIs are typically required. Strong communication, patience, and teamwork are vital soft skills for collaborating with users and internal teams. These skills are crucial for efficiently resolving technical issues, maintaining software reliability, and ensuring high customer satisfaction.

SQL Database Developer

Salary range (depending on experience): $70k-$140k

Job Responsibilities:

  • Develop and maintain database-related objects 
  • Use other 3rd party software to support development activities, E.g. Python, Source Control, Atlassian product suite (Jira, confluence, bitbucket)
  • Develop complex SQL Queries, triggers and stored procedures
  • Troubleshooting of issues related to existing database logic
  • Manage relationship with our external business partners
  • Monitor daily data feeds for accuracy and timely delivery
  • Optimization and performance analysis
  • Creation of technical documentation
  • Develops, plans and analyzes, designs products, and programs computer software that requires extensive research.
  • Utilizes advance knowledge in the field of computer science or software engineering along with advanced knowledge of software development and methodologies.
  • Performs software and system testing procedures, bug verification, release testing, and beta support.
  • Performs product design and programming activities involving multiple modules or subsystems.
  • Participates in design meetings and consults with other staff to evaluate interface between hardware and software, and operational and performance requirements of overall system.
  • Performs complex release testing and beta support for assigned projects and resolves problems found in the software.
  • Prepares documentation required of the product.
  • Analyzes and researches software requirements to determine feasibility of design and marketing requirements within time and cost constraints.
  • Codes software applications to adhere to designs supporting internal business requirements or external customers.
  • Standardizes the quality assurance procedure for software.
  • Oversees testing and develops fixes.
  • Participate in Agile software development practices including all ceremonies 

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's Degree (four-year college or technical school) Preferred, Field of Study: Computer Science, Software Engineering, Software Development or related field.
  • 5 plus years of experience in Database Development, Software Engineering, Software Development, or similar field.
